The Emergency Food Assistance Program (TEFAP)


Agency : Community Table
Location: 8555 W 57th Ave - Jefferson County
Telephone: (303) 424-6685
Description:

Offers food assistance through The Emergency Food Assistance Program (TEFAP) for qualifying individuals through the distribution of United States Department of Agriculture (USDA) commodities. Food boxes are first-come, first-served.

Eligibility:

Applicants must:

  • Reside in the service area
  • Either:
    • Participate in any of the following public assistance programs:
      • TANF/Colorado Works
      • Low-Income Energy Assistance Program (LEAP)
      • Old Age Pension (OAP)
      • Aid to the Needy Disabled (AND)
      • Aid to the Blind (AB)
      • Supplemental Security Income (SSI)
      • Medical Eligible Foster Children
      • Commodity Supplemental Food Program.
    • If not participating in any of the above programs, household income must meet federal income guidelines.
Area Served: Statewide
Application Process: Walk in or drive up for assistance.
